  • "Y to exit" prompt

    I can't recall what variable (console, command line startup) disables the "press Y to exit" prompt...

    Now that I think of it: isn't there a list somewhere full of you-can-do-this-that-way tips & tricks for those console commands?

  • #2
    just press F10 if you want quit game without prompt?

    F10 insta-quits the game

        • #5
          depends what client; in Qrack use cl_confirmquit 1/0
